While you’re waiting, there are a few things worth checking. First, confirm whether the breaker for the gate operator has tripped. Second, look at the keypad or reader: if the display is blank or flashing, the system may have lost power or entered a fault state. Third, if your gate uses a battery backup, it may have drained during the night and need a jump or replacement. Don’t force the gate manually if it’s a slide gate that’s partly open, and definitely don’t attempt to bypass a stuck operator with wedges or tools. The gearing inside a stalled operator can store tension, and releasing it the wrong way can throw a gate leaf off its track. Let Victor and the team assess it safely.
The Sherman Oaks angle is worth understanding. A significant share of the access control systems we see here went in during the post-Northridge rebuild between 1994 and 1997, when thousands of gate posts, pilasters, and operator installations were redone or newly installed. That hardware is now roughly 30 years old. Control boards from that era were never designed for the San Fernando Valley’s summer heat, where 105°F to 110°F days push circuit boards past their thermal limits and bake electrolytic capacitors until they swell and fail. We see a direct link: the hottest weeks of the year are our busiest weeks for access control failures in Sherman Oaks. When your system dies on a 108°F afternoon, it’s usually not a coincidence.

- Gate stuck halfway open after a Santa Ana wind event. The lateral force of a Santa Ana can bend lightweight aluminum gate frames and pull hinges from aging posts, especially on ridge lots and exposed hillside properties. When a gate is stuck mid-travel, it’s both a security risk and a liability risk: a half-open gate can fall or slam. We straighten or brace the frame, reset the operator limits, and get it moving properly again.
- Power outage or surge that scrambled the control board. Sherman Oaks deals with heat-related grid strain and occasional localized outages, and a surge can wipe the limit settings or damage the board. Suddenly your gate opens six inches and stops, or opens and won’t close. We reflash settings, replace damaged boards, and install surge protection so it doesn’t happen again on the next brownout.
